The Montreal Neurological Institute offers a world-class environment for learning and practicing neuroscience. The MNI is large enough to attract top talent yet small enough to foster strong working relationships and friendships. About 200 students, residents and fellows work in the MNI’s 50 research labs. Many pursue a Masters or PhD in McGill University's Integrated Program in Neuroscience, one of the largest such programs in North America. Students learn techniques and develop research skills in brain imaging, molecular and cellular biology, biochemistry, cognitive psychology, electrophysiology, immunology, morphology, neuro-engineering, systems neuroscience and other specialties. Students at the MNI hear the world's most prominent neuroscientists present their latest work, and enjoy many opportunities to participate in international meetings.
